使用命令行(基于 Linux 的操作系统)从数据 DVD(不是实际的 DVD 格式)翻录文件

使用命令行(基于 Linux 的操作系统)从数据 DVD(不是实际的 DVD 格式)翻录文件

我有一堆 DVD。有些是带有标题和章节的可播放 DVD,有些只是数据光盘,包含 .wmv 或 .avi 文件。我可以使用 Handbrake 轻松翻录实际的 DVD,但我可以使用什么来自动翻录这些数据光盘?

根据 Handbrake 文档,我可以传递“-t 0”来告诉它扫描所有标题,但如果我对其中一张数据光盘执行此操作,它只会翻录第一个文件。

我猜这将是一个多步骤的过程,我必须循环遍历光盘上的文件;但这就是我遇到的问题,即检测它是否是真正的 DVD 电影,如果不是,则循环遍历文件。

我唯一的要求是它必须是命令行,并且它必须在基于 Linux 的操作系统上运行(在我的情况下是 Ubuntu)。

答案1

算法很简单:如果光盘中有 .VOB 文件,则它是电影光盘,请使用 Handbrake。对于其他内容,只需将文件复制到目标位置即可。无需翻录或转换。

相关内容